RO02 HWR is a 2002 Opel Astra in Blue with a 1,796c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 64.3%.
Across all 2002 Opel Astra models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.9% with a typical mileage of 78,917 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Opel Astra f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 1,737 recorded failures. If you're considering buying RO02 HWR,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Opel Astra typ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 24 years old, this Opel Astra is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
